Symmetry 360, founded by two passionate women massage therapists dedicated to spreading wellness worldwide. Built on the belief that self-care is essential, not a luxury.
We provide Massage services from: Relaxing Swedish, Deep Tissue, Therapeutic or Injury Recovery, Prenatal Massage, Sports Massage, Thai Yoga, Ashiatsu Oriental Bar Therapy, and also relaxing treatments such as our Infrared Sauna Treatment, and Hot Stone Massage.
We have years of experience treating chronic pain, post surgical or post injury issues, working with sports specific needs.
Locations in Golden, Boulder, Highlands, and Wheat Ridge.
